Before anyone could even comprehend what had transpired, Jared stood among the chaos, Dragonslayer Sword in hand, its blade still dripping with fresh blood.
Gasp!
Every disciple of Pathfinder Sect drew in a sharp breath, their initial frustration now replaced by utter astonishment.
Just moments ago, they were irate because Jared looked down on them, but now, they stood in awe. Witnessing a Third Level Tribulator dispatch a Fourth Level Tribulator with such precision and speed left them speechless.
Even for a Fifth Level Tribulator, such a feat would be impressive, but Jared had accomplished it effortlessly.
Dillon, too, was profoundly astonished. He had underestimated Jared’s strength; he couldn’t fathom achieving such a feat himself.
One-Eyed stared at his fallen comrade, flabbergasted.
“Brat! You’ll pay for this with your life!” he bellowed, his voice reverberating with fury as he lunged toward Jared with a scimitar encased in a sinister black aura.
“I won’t let you harm Mr. Chance!” In response, Dillon surged forward, his determination fueled by Jared’s astounding display of strength moments earlier.
As Dillon clashed with One-Eyed in a fierce struggle, the remaining dozen Demonic Cultivators surged toward Jared.
“Nine Shadows!” Jared’s voice thundered as he wielded the Dragonslayer Sword. With each stroke, one figure after another materialized until there were seven identical versions of himself, each adorned in gleaming golden armor and brandishing a Dragonslayer Sword. Their eyes blazed with an unmistakable murderous intent as they faced down the Demonic ‘Cultivators.
The sudden appearance of multiple identical Jareds left the dozen or so Demonic Cultivators utterly dumbfounded.
Their shock was mirrored by the disciples of Pathfinder Sect and the other cultivators aboard the airship, who watched in awe.
As the Demonic Cultivators closed in on him, they were caught off guard by an unexpected chill creeping up from behind.
Initially assuming it was the disciples of Pathfinder Sect making their move, they turned to find, to their astonishment, the Jared clones that they had overlooked charging toward them with Dragonslayer Swords in hand.
The Demonic Cultivators stood frozen in shock, their faces pale as they witnessed six or seven of their comrades swiftly cut down, halving their force in an instant.
“What is going on?” “D*mn! His shadow clones can kill, too?” “These clones aren’t just illusions! They each have their own distinct auras!” “That’s terrifying! Is this brat really a Third Level Tribulator?”
Just moments earlier, his underlings were spiritedly engaged in combat, but now, half of them lay lifeless.
He struggled to comprehend how Jared had managed to accomplish that.
